- The distance between Eskdalemuir, Scotland, Uk and Alliance, Ne, Usa is approximately 6,816 km or 4,235 mi.
- To reach Eskdalemuir, Scotland in this distance one would set out from Alliance, Ne bearing 39.8° or NE and follow the great circles arc to approach Eskdalemuir, Scotland bearing 123.4° or ESE .
- Eskdalemuir, Scotland has a marine west coast climate (Cfb) whereas Alliance, Ne has a mid-latitude cool steppe climate (BSk).
- Eskdalemuir, Scotland is in or near the cool temperate wet forest biome whereas Alliance, Ne is in or near the cool temperate steppe biome.
- The annual average temperature is 1.2 °C (2.2°F) cooler.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 16.5 °C (29.7°F) less in Eskdalemuir, Scotland. The continentality subtype is truly oceanic as opposed to subcontinental.
- Total annual precipitation averages 1120.7 mm (44.1 in) more which is equivalent to 1120.7 l/m² (27.5 US gal/ft²) or 11,207,000 l/ha (1,198,103 US gal/ac) more. About 3 2/3 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 13.3° lower in Eskdalemuir, Scotland than in Alliance, Ne.
